Cold house and getting error code 201 from your Lennox® furnace?
Your furnace’s indicator light will display this distinct issue. This red light is located on the front of your furnace, and usually can be viewed through a small window on the access panel door. The light flickers red to display error codes, similar to Morse code.
As it replicates a fault code, you may see quick flickers or a slow flash that changes. Error code 201, for instance, means there’s a problem with your furnace’s blower motor. As a consequence, the furnace won’t be able to turn on as it can’t talk with this piece.

Your furnace’s blower motor is an essential part as it moves the warm air your furnace makes. Your house can’t warm up without it.
This error is frequently the result of a power outage or the motor not getting power. Unsecured wiring or water on the system component controls may be at fault. It can also mean there’s an issue with the motor itself.
The cost to fix your furnace is dependent upon what’s wrong and how much time it will take to repair. With this trouble, there may be something malfunctioning with the blower motor or the system’s component controls.
